Solution Overview
Problem
Conventional image forming systems face difficulties in easily locating and naming scanned image files for later viewing, as they require original image data for searching and necessitate a pre-prepared naming rule table.
Innovation Solution
An image forming apparatus that includes a reader, a first extractor to extract character information, a second extractor to search for related document data, and an estimator to automatically determine a file name based on the naming rule of related files, allowing for easy file name setting without a pre-defined naming rule table.

An image forming apparatus includes: a reader that reads a document and generates first document data; a first extractor that extracts first character information included in the first document data; a second extractor that searches a storage device storing a plurality of pieces of document data and extracts one or more pieces of second document data including second character information related to the first character information; and an estimator that estimates a file name to be set for the first document data from the first character information, on basis of a naming rule for a file name of the second document data based on a relation between the second character information and the file name of the second document data.
